STRATOS Our First Direct Air
Capture Facility

Carbon Removal at Scale

Companies need solutions to address their residual emissions. That’s why 1PointFive is building STRATOS: a groundbreaking Direct Air Capture facility designed to capture up to 500,000 tonnes of CO2 per year once fully operational. Using advanced liquid sorbent technology and geological sequestration, STRATOS will take CO2 out of the air and store it underground.

STRATOS is designed to achieve net-zero power emissions* through a combination of on-site power and off-site renewable-specified power from the grid. This power will be sourced from additional capacity for renewable electricity. *On an average over four quarters, the power demanded by the DAC plant and the power supplied by the additional renewable generation on-site and via PPAs balance each other. 

STRATOS will use natural gas to achieve the high temperatures needed in the calciner. CO2 emissions from the process will be co-captured with the atmospheric CO2

STRATOS will use brackish, non-potable water from the Capitan Reef aquifer, located 4,000–5,000 feet underground. This water is not used for drinking or agricultural purposes. The water will be treated onsite and used in a closed-loop process to support DAC operations. 

Captured CO2 can be stored in deep saline formations via Class VI wells located about four miles from the facility. The wells will inject CO2 over 5,000 feet below the surface into stable geologic formations. All operations will be conducted under an EPA-approved Monitoring, Reporting and Verification (MRV) plan to ensure safety and long-term containment. Workforce Development

Our engineering, procurement and construction (EPC) contractor, Worley, has initiated and is managing a workforce development program at STRATOS. Worley’s apprenticeship program takes an “earn while you learn” approach with 12 apprenticeship craft classifications.

The key benefits of the apprenticeship program include:

  • A full-time job from their first day
  • A tuition-free industrial construction education based on National Center for Construction Education & Research (NCCER) curriculum and materials
  • Classroom time included as part of paid workday
  • Eligibility for advancement as key training milestones are met
  • Includes 144 hours of technical instruction and 2,000 hours of on-the-job training per year

Partner Companies

STRATOS wouldn’t be possible without the help, collaboration and expertise of our partner companies:

Carbon Engineering, the DAC technology company behind STRATOS and 1PointFive’s sister company, is focused on the continual innovation of Direct Air Capture technology to provide it at the scale and cost the world needs.

Worley is the engineering, procurement and construction partner helping build STRATOS and the workforce program.
